PETROL LICENSING POST
(N Z, Press Association) WELLINGTON, Oct 1. Mr F. S. Taylor, of Christchurch, has been appointed a member of the Motor Spirits Licensing Authority. He replaces Mr J. L. Hazlett, who is High Commissioner for New Zealand in Australia. Announcing the appointment today, the Minister of Industries and Commerce (Mr Marshall) said Mr Taylor was a fellow of the New Zealand Institute of Management and had had wide business experience. He is chairman of directors of Quill Morris. Cowles, Ltd., a director of the Bank of New Zealand and also of the Trustees, Executors and Agency Company of New Zealand. In 1962 Mr Taylor retired as managing-director of T. J.| Edmonds, Ltd., Christchurch. I after 42 years’ service with | the company.
He was also on the council of the Canterbury Manufacturers’ Association for 15 years.
